對於圖片的處理,例如幻燈片播放、縮放等,都是依賴於在所有圖片完成之后再進行操作。 今天來看下如何判斷所有的圖片加載完成,而在加載完成之前可以使用 loading 的 gif 圖表示正在加載中。 一、普通方法 監聽 img 的 load 方法,每 load 一張圖片比較一次。關鍵 ...
需求:做輪播插件時,得計算圖片的寬高,並根據容器最大最小寬高來使圖片做適當調整。 現象:圖片超出未調整。 解決: function loadImage url, callback var img new Image 創建一個Image對象,實現圖片的預加載 img.onload function 圖片加載載完畢時異步調用callback函數。 callback.call this,true,img ...
2017-09-05 15:13 0 1323 推薦指數:
對於圖片的處理,例如幻燈片播放、縮放等,都是依賴於在所有圖片完成之后再進行操作。 今天來看下如何判斷所有的圖片加載完成,而在加載完成之前可以使用 loading 的 gif 圖表示正在加載中。 一、普通方法 監聽 img 的 load 方法,每 load 一張圖片比較一次。關鍵 ...
標准參考 關於 HTML 4.01 規范中 onload 內在事件說明:http://www.w3.org/TR/html401/interact/scripts.html#adef-onload 關於 DOM Level2 Events 規范中 load 事件說明:http ...
window.onload 不觸發的解決辦法 踩坑經歷 昨天我在寫前端代碼時,有個需求是:提交表單后,后台返回一個數據到前端頁面的隱藏域中,在這個頁面加載完成后,判斷這個隱藏域中是否有內容,有則彈出后台返回的信息。我首先想到的就是用 window.onload = function ...
前幾天一個項目讓我頭疼了很久,一個關於圖片加載時的loading效果,因為不是太懂js,所以在網上各種找資料,但還是不理想,無賴苦心研究,終於有了一點眉目了,雖然個中還有一些道理不懂,至少目的達到了; 首先先明確一下我要的目的: 當用戶進入頁面的時候,顯示 ...
問題復現 根據文檔提示 在內容會觸發在到達底部的時候會觸發 onLoad 需要注意的是這句話 觸發onLoad的時候回將loading設置成true 《但是你沒告訴我onLoad這玩意你上來就觸發啊》 所以導致就是我們的onLoad 當頁面明明滑到底了就是不觸發 ...
一般都是用下面這種方法: 這個方法是可以的,但是在測試的時候,有個oppo手機,忘記是什么機型了,這個方法是無效的 后來改成另一種方法解決了: ...
背景:項目中使用了iframe做預覽,左側預覽,右側編輯。 問題:頁面加載時,會把一些值通過postMessage發給iframe指定的頁面,這樣實現預覽。但通過實驗6次進入可能有一次無法觸發onload事件。代碼如下<template> <div> <iframe ...
最近在做一個移動端項目,發現移動端某些返回和PC端是有差異的, 比如ios中返回按鈕是直接使用緩存的, 不會執行任何js代碼, 這個問題很蛋疼, 例如, 在提交的時候將按鈕設置為loading狀態, 如果在提交成功后沒有對按鈕進行處理, 那么返回后按鈕依然是loading狀態, 這種體驗很差 ...